Biography: Early Life and Career
Mamta Kulkarni was born on 20 April 1972 in a middle-class Maharashtrian family. Growing up in Mumbai, she dreamed of making it big in Bollywood. Her breakthrough came with the 1992 movie Tirangaa, but it was her bold appearance in the 1993 movie Baazigar and the chartbuster Choli Ke Peeche that catapulted her to fame.
Kulkarni became a household name with hits like Karan Arjun, Aashiq Awara, and Sabse Bada Khiladi. Known for her fearless attitude and unconventional choices, she stood out in an era dominated by traditional roles for actresses.

History and Controversy
In the late 1990s, Mamta’s career started waning due to alleged differences with filmmakers and her reluctance to conform to industry norms. She shocked the public when she appeared on the cover of a magazine in a topless photo shoot, igniting debates about boldness and societal acceptance.
The most significant turning point came in the 2000s when Mamta was linked to a drug cartel scandal involving her partner, Vicky Goswami. Although she denied the allegations, the controversy tarnished her reputation, leading to her retreat from public life.
Lesser-Known Facts About Mamta Kulkarni
- Award Winner: She won the Filmfare Lux New Face Award in 1993.
- Spiritual Shift: Mamta turned to spirituality later in life, seeking solace in meditation and writing a book titled Autobiography of an Yogini.
- Philanthropy: Despite controversies, she has contributed to various social causes in her personal capacity.
- Public Disappearance: Mamta relocated to Kenya and maintained a low profile for years.
